AMD Radeon R7 A360 vs Intel Arc Pro A60M

We compared two Mobile platform GPUs: 2GB VRAM Radeon R7 A360 and 8GB VRAM Arc Pro A60M to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

Intel Arc Pro A60M 's Advantages
Released 8 years and 1 months late
Boost Clock has increased by 16% (1300MHz vs 1125MHz)
More VRAM (8GB vs 2GB)
Larger VRAM bandwidth (256.0GB/s vs 14.40GB/s)
1664 additional rendering cores
